Signal booster button for TV

We just bought a 2015 Sunset Trail Reserve 32RL. Can't seem to find a button for the antenna signal booster. Any help is appreciated. Thanks!

They're normally sticking thru a wall plate right behind or right in the vicinity of the TV. Just a very small little button--push on--push off.

Un-pin the tv, push the tv on the right side a little. Look up in the top right corner of the cabinet. You'll see the cable connection point as well.
